#slider-bg {
        position: absolute;
        background:url(bg-fader.gif) 0px 0 no-repeat;
        height:24px;
        width:296px; 
		top:300px;
		left:123px;
    }

#slider-thumb {
        cursor:default;
        position: absolute;
		line-height:0px;
		font-size:0px;
        top: 12px;
		left:22px;
		z-index:1000;
    }
#pedir_cita .error li{
	font-size:13px;
	line-height:16px;
	padding-left:10px;
	background:url(left_arrow.gif) no-repeat  0px 5px;
	margin-bottom:5px;
}
#pedir_cita h2 {
	position:absolute;
	color:#F96400;
	font-size:15px;
	line-height:17px;
}
#pedir_cita form {
	position:relative;
	height:450px;
}
#pedir_cita label 
{
	position:absolute;
	font-size:12px;
	color:#666666;
}
#pedir_cita input, #pedir_cita select {
	position:absolute;
	font-size:12px;
	line-height:14px;
	height:19px;
	padding-left:4px;
	padding-top:3px;
} 
#pedir_cita input {
	border:solid 1px #818181;
}

/* Nombre*/
#pedir_cita #cita_datos_personales {
	top:0px;;
	left:0px;
}
#pedir_cita #cita_nombre_label {
	top:22px;
	left:0px;
}
#pedir_cita #cita_nombre {
	top:40px;
	left:0px;
	width:244px;
}

/* Apellidos*/
#pedir_cita #cita_apellidos_label {
	top:22px;
	left:265px;
}
#pedir_cita #cita_apellidos {
	top:40px;
	left:265px;
	width:329px;
}

/* Telefono*/
#pedir_cita #cita_telefono_label {
	top:70px;
	left:0px;
}
#pedir_cita #cita_telefono {
	top:88px;
	left:0px;
	width:244px;
}

/* Dni*/
#pedir_cita #cita_dni_label {
	top:70px;
	left:265px;
}
#pedir_cita #cita_dni {
	top:88px;
	left:265px;
	width:329px;
}

/* E-mail */
#pedir_cita #cita_email_label {
	top:118px;
}
#pedir_cita #cita_email {
	top:136px;
	width:594px;
}



/* Fecha 2 */

#pedir_cita #cita_tu_cita2 {
	top:178px;
}
#pedir_cita #cita_fecha_label2 {
	top:200px;
	left:0px;
}
#pedir_cita #cita_fecha2 {
	top:218px;
	left:0px;
	width:204px;
}

/* Fecha */

#pedir_cita #cita_tu_cita {
	top:260px;
}
#pedir_cita #cita_fecha_label {
	top:281px;
	left:0px;
}
#pedir_cita #cita_fecha {
	top:300px;
	left:0px;
	width:74px;
}
#pedir_cita #cita_fecha_boton {
	position:absolute;
	width:200px;
	top:300px;
	left:85px;
	z-index:1;
}

/* Hora */
#pedir_cita #cita_hora_label {
	top:281px;
	left:123px;
}
#pedir_cita #cita_hora {
	top:300px;
	left:420px;
	width:35px;
	border:solid 1px #F96400;
}


/* Centro y ciudad*/
#pedir_cita #cita_elige_tu_centro {
	top:178px;
	left:0px;
}
/* ciudad  */
#pedir_cita #cita_id_ciudad_label {
	top:200px;	
	left:0px;
}
#pedir_cita #cita_id_ciudad {
	top:218px;
	width:250px;
	height:22px;
	border:solid 1px #818181;
}
/* centro */
#pedir_cita #cita_id_centro_label {
	top:200px;	
	left:265px;
}
#pedir_cita #cita_id_centro {
	top:218px;
	left:265px;
	width:337px;
	height:22px;
	border:solid 1px #818181;
}

/* he leido */
#cita_politica_label {
	top:343px;
}
#pedir_cita #cita_politica {
	position:relative;
	top:2px;
	margin-right:2px;
	padding:0;
	border:none;
}
#pedir_cita label a {
	color:#000000;
	text-decoration:none;
}
#pedir_cita label a:hover {
	color:#F96400;
}
/* Enviar */
 
 #pedir_cita #pedir_cita_enviar {
	position:absolute;
	top:363px;
	left:486px;
}


#pedir_cita h1 {
	line-height:0px;
	font-size:0px;
	margin-bottom:10px;
}

/* RESULTADOS */
#resultados h1 {
	line-height:0px;
	font-size:0px;
	margin-bottom:10px;
}
#resultados h2 {
	background:url(icon_envio.gif) no-repeat;
	padding-left:18px;
	color:#F96400;
	font-size:15px;
	line-height:17px;
	margin-bottom:5px;
}
#resultados p {
	font-size:12px;
	line-height:16px;
	text-align:justify;
}